Ingle Park

Ingle Park is a residential community located in Greensboro, Guilford County, North Carolina. The neighborhood sits in the eastern part of Greensboro, giving residents reasonable access to US-70 and I-40, two of the major corridors connecting Greensboro to Burlington, Durham, and the broader Piedmont Triad. Living in the Greensboro Area

Greensboro, NC is the third-largest city in North Carolina and serves as one of the economic anchors of the Piedmont Triad region. The city is home to major employers including Cone Health, Volvo Financial Services, Lincoln Financial Group, and Guilford Technical Community College. Downtown Greensboro offers retail, dining, and cultural venues including the Greensboro Science Center and the Tanger Center for the Performing Arts. Interstate 40 and US-421 connect residents to Winston-Salem to the west and the Research Triangle to the east, making the area a practical base for commuters across the region.
